Floppy disk on Pegasos2
    Posts: 105 from 2019/11/1
    I'd like to use disk drive on pegasos 2, so I downloaded trackdisk.lha from aminet, but it does not work at least under mos 3.15
    I recompiled also sources with very latest sdk, same issue floppy isn't recognized.

    Any way to resolve? ..I already know amiga floppies can't be used, due hardware limitations, but this is not a issue for me.
  »13.03.21 - 18:56
    Posts: 665 from 2004/11/3
    From: near myself
    Sorry, no solution for that issue. But maybe an USB Floppy drive could be useful.
  »13.03.21 - 19:04
    Posts: 99 from 2004/6/19
    What fdd cable? twist?
    How is the ds0 or ds1 jumper set?
    What happens when you run a mountlist?
    Fdd does not have diskette autodetection.
    Did you read the documentation?
  »13.03.21 - 19:12
    Fdd usb is working fine.
  »13.03.21 - 19:14
    Posts: 645 from 2005/2/9
    From: Poland
    Sonic made trackdisk.device for Pegasos


    and you can also use LS120. Zips, Syquests also work (with SCSI controller, i didnt check with ide).
  »13.03.21 - 21:24
    Posts: 105 from 2019/11/1
    Yeah I used trackdisk.device from Sonic and downloaded also fat95 from aminet to use fat filesystem.

    here is my mountlist as suggested by Sonic in trackdisk readme

    /* MS0: fat95 PC file system for floppy #0 */
    /* $VER: fat95 file system 3.06 (08-Aug-2002) by Torsten Jager */

    FileSystem = l:fat95
    Device = trackdisk.device
    Unit = 0 /* change drive number here */
    Flags = 0
    LowCyl = 0
    HighCyl = 79
    Surfaces = 2 /* bootblock values have priority over these */
    BlocksPerTrack = 18
    Buffers = 20
    BufMemType = 1
    BootPri = 0
    Stacksize = 4096
    Priority = 5
    GlobVec = -1
    DosType = 0x46415400

    MS0; device is not mounted, on startup mos ask me to assign/mount the device.
  »13.03.21 - 23:12
    Posts: 800 from 2007/10/23
    From: Gelsenkirchen,...
    At least you can use the built-in FAT...
  »13.03.21 - 23:31
    Posts: 105 from 2019/11/1
    How can I do? Floppies are fat so it’s ok for me
  »13.03.21 - 23:34
    Posts: 105 from 2019/11/1
    I found also an old thread on morphzone, same results..
    Is there peg2 owner to have internal floppy working?
  »14.03.21 - 08:02
    Posts: 1275 from 2010/1/6
    From: EU-Austria (Wien)
    Yes, floppy works on my Peg2 (MOS 3.15) fine!
    You have to use trackdisk.device V41.4 (built 19.8.2010) and mountlist above. If change floppy you need diskchange-command for Ambient to recognize. Only high-density-floppies supported!
    If you dont find trackdisk.device 41.4 send me your mail via PM.
  »14.03.21 - 09:11
    Posts: 105 from 2019/11/1
    Thanks a lot, you have pm.
    It could be very useful spread solution on morphzone if any other is or will be interested ;-)
  »14.03.21 - 10:14
    Posts: 358 from 2019/5/9
    From: Central Bohemi...
    I have this in backup - it works for me fine years ago: trackdisk.device 41.3(2007-20-08)
    Unfortunatelly I don't know with what MOS version I used it.

    Because I stoped to use FDs many years ago, I remove FD drive from case when I upgraded my Pegasos 2.
  »14.03.21 - 10:50
    Posts: 105 from 2019/11/1
    It seems do not work, amigaharry2 have written about a newer version 41.4 of trackdisk.device built 19/8/2010
  »14.03.21 - 12:58
    Posts: 1275 from 2010/1/6
    From: EU-Austria (Wien)
    You have PM!
    Unfortunately I don't know where to download that newer device - can only send it directly to anyone interessted.....

    [ Editiert durch Amigaharry2 14.03.2021 - 19:05 ]
  »14.03.21 - 19:03
    Posts: 105 from 2019/11/1
    Thank you very much, I received you mail and tested new trackdisk on my peg2.
    Sadly it does not work! :-(
    Really I don't know why, it should have been an easy task and I followed all steps, checked all 10 times.
    On startup MS0: device seems to be mounted but when I try to access it I got a requester to assign, mount, retry, etc..

    I noticed on mountlist filesystem is set to "FileSystem = l:fat95", do I have to download fat95 archive from Aminet?

    Under Linux at least floppy led goes on and starts reading tracks, soon later system crashes and I have to reset machine via hardware reset.

    My Peg2 board is latest rev b5 with 2gb ram - MOS 3.15
    Do I have to check something in smartfirmware?
  »14.03.21 - 22:12
    Posts: 1275 from 2010/1/6
    From: EU-Austria (Wien)
    Yes you have to download FAT-filesystem. I thought you have that installed allready.....
    There is nothing to do in OF.

    For testing: Take a new floppy and try to format it.
  »14.03.21 - 22:53
    Posts: 12132 from 2003/5/22
    From: Germany
    >> do I have to download fat95 archive from Aminet?

    > Yes you have to download FAT-filesystem.

    Isn't the FAT handler MorphOS comes with to be preferred, or doesn't that work with trackdisk.device?
  »15.03.21 - 02:08
    Posts: 105 from 2019/11/1
    Fat95 from aminet does not work, at least for me.
    It’s all 68k asm code native os3 binary, I don’t know if it’s compatible with mos.
    Any others repo to download fat handler for mos.?
    Does mos have some internal handler I can use for fat filesystem?
  »15.03.21 - 07:07
    Posts: 1275 from 2010/1/6
    From: EU-Austria (Wien)
    68K-versions works well on MorphOS (MOS has a built-in run-time 68K-compiler). There seems to be another issue.
    I use (68K) fat95 3.11 form 10.08.2003 by Thorsten Jager.

    Check following:

    After booting system insert a disk. Then type in a shell

    diskchange MS0: (notice: MS0 not MSO!!)

    Can you see now flashing the busy-LED from the floppydrive? If yes,device works and MS0: is mounted.

    If not:

    What happens when starting MS0-mountlist manually by typing in a shell mount DEVS:Dosdrivers/MS0 ? If message MS0: Allready mounted appears, then mountlist works. If not, you should look for propper setting tooltypes in MS0-icon! Have you set anything to MS0-icon, as I wrote you in PM (as shown in picture)?
  »15.03.21 - 08:01
  • MorphOS Developer
    Posts: 537 from 2003/4/11
    From: Germany
    Actually, the MorphOS provided FAT Filesystem should work with floppies as well, even though it uses FAT12 there afair. This sounds like a bug in the MorphOS FAT FS, there should be no need to use another filesystem for FAT formatted floppy discs.
  »15.03.21 - 10:37
  • MorphOS Developer
    Posts: 645 from 2005/2/9
    From: Poland
    MorphOS fat Filesystem works with USB Floppy drive for sure.
  »15.03.21 - 11:01
    Posts: 105 from 2019/11/1
    Ok thanks LL four your interest.
    what's the name of MOS filesystem?
    What I have to replace in following mountlist line? FileSystem = l:fat95

    ..Why me and Amigaharry2 got different results?
  »15.03.21 - 12:21
    Posts: 1275 from 2010/1/6
    From: EU-Austria (Wien)
    For old MSDOS floppydisks you may/can only use l:fat95 (as I do), or MOS-built-in FATFileSystem (which I never tried till yet). If you wan't use it, mountlist should be changed to:

    Filesystem=FAT (hope that's the right name.....)

    Nevertheless I have to ask: Do you really use a HD-floppydisk? DD-floppies are not supported by trackdisk.device!
    Have you done,what I wrote above? Did you see the buzzy-LED, when executing Diskchange-command?
  »15.03.21 - 13:56
    Posts: 105 from 2019/11/1
    Tried all you suggestions.
    I have only HD floppy on diskchange ms0: drive led never light on.
    As last hope I want replace floppy drive with another spare one (samsung), I want to change also floppy cable.
    Maybe tomorrow I'll be able to report you results.
    Thanks to all involved.
  »15.03.21 - 21:13
    Posts: 878 from 2003/3/4
    From: #AmigaZeux, Gu...
    I used to use Catweasel Mk.3 for accessing floppies of all kinds - FAT, FFS, HD, DD, etc. (Not DiskSpare unfortunately - never could get that to work. Hardware-banging driver.)

    It worked quite well, except that there was something up with either OpenPCI, the driver, or the FFS2 filesystem that locked the machine every so often on mount, which meant I couldn't put the mount file in DEVS:.

    I never even tried to connect up the internal floppy at the time. I was told it just wasn't supported because time was best spent on something else. And to be honest, it was true. I never got much use out of the CW3 except to load old floppies which I'm sure these days I can find on the internet in DMS or ADF.
  »20.03.21 - 19:50